According to Kepler's third law, the square of the planet's period in years is

A) equal to its perihelion distance from the Sun in AU.
B) inversely proportional to its mass in kilograms.
C) equal to the fourth power of its average temperature in degrees Kelvin.
D) proportional to the cube of its semimajor axis in AU.
E) equal to the square of its aphelion distance in AU.


D
